Exports In 2022, France exported $575M in Ice Cream, making it the 2nd largest exporter of Ice Cream in the world. At the same year, Ice Cream was the 195th most exported product in France. The main destination of Ice Cream exports from France are: Belgium ($116M), Germany ($73.4M), United Kingdom ($63.5M), Spain ($51.8M), and China ($24.9M).

The fastest growing export markets for Ice Cream of France between 2021 and 2022 were Belgium ($9.59M), Germany ($9.28M), and Spain ($2.68M).

Imports In 2022, France imported $380M in Ice Cream, becoming the 3rd largest importer of Ice Cream in the world. At the same year, Ice Cream was the 363rd most imported product in France. France imports Ice Cream primarily from: Germany ($82.3M), Poland ($48.7M), Spain ($48.6M), Belgium ($46.8M), and Italy ($44.4M).

The fastest growing import markets in Ice Cream for France between 2021 and 2022 were Germany ($39.5M), Spain ($15.2M), and Belgium ($10.1M).
